UPDATE 2-Tropical Storm Fay forms over Dominican Rep - Reuters
Saturday, August 16th, 2008MIAMI, Aug 15 (Reuters) - The sixth tropical storm of the 2008 Atlantic hurricane season formed on Friday over the Dominican Republic and was expected to track westward in the direction of Florida and the Gulf of Mexico, the U.S. National Hurricane Center said.
